A Fisherman Accidentally Hooks The Skeleton Of Annuk, A Young Aleutian Girl Who Had Drowned, On His Line, And The Fisherman'S Compassion For The Girl Brings Her Magically Back To Life, In An Aleutian Folktale About The Power Of Love And Compassion.
